Rear Focal Plane of A Lenticular Network

The focal length of the lens is calculated from the lensmaker's equation, which in this case simplifies to:

,

where is the focal length of the lens.

The back focal plane is located at a distance from the back of the lens:

A negative BFD indicates that the focal plane lies inside the lens.

In most cases, lenticular lenses are designed to have the rear focal plane coincide with the back plane of the lens. The condition for this coincidence is, or

This equation imposes a relation between the lens thickness and its radius of curvature .
